3935 E Rough Rider Rd sits in Phoenix, at the intersection of E Bell Road and N 64th Street. This low-rise, three-story building is part of a gated community. It consists of 293 units, offering a range of sizes from 1,266 to 2,158 square feet. The building features mountain and desert views, creating a unique backdrop.
Built in 2006, the building provides diverse living options with 1, 2, and 3-bedroom units. Prices for these units range from $640,000 to $675,000. The average closed price is about $482,934, translating to a price per square foot of $298. Units typically spend around 91 days on the market before selling.
Residents enjoy a variety of resort-style amenities. There are multiple pools, spas, and fitness centers. Tennis and racquetball courts provide excellent exercise options, while walking trails invite leisurely strolls. The impressive 16,000 sq. ft. clubhouse is perfect for gatherings and events. Community parks and playgrounds create a welcoming environment for families.
Many units feature integrated outdoor spaces like balconies or patios. Open floor plans allow plenty of natural light, enhancing the living area. Kitchens come equipped with stainless steel appliances and granite countertops. End units offer added privacy and views, with some units including attached 2-car garages.
Families will appreciate nearby public schools, which include Explorer Middle School, Wildfire Elementary School, and Desert Trails Elementary School. Proximity to Desert Ridge Marketplace allows for convenient shopping, dining, and entertainment options. Major highways like 101 and 51 are easily accessible, making travel simple and straightforward.

Desert View is a desert-edge community in Maricopa County, Arizona. The area sits near wide open spaces and desert trails, and hikers find scenic views and wildlife watching. The district has small parks, a few local shops, and grocery options. Schools and basic medical services serve families nearby. You can eat at casual cafes and pick up supplies at local markets. The area links to state highways for fast drives to nearby towns. Local bus lines run on main routes for daily travel. The district offers a calm base with easy access to services and outdoor fun.

This neighborhood indicates a good mix of people which makes it a good place for families. About 28.97% are children aged 0–14, 14.28% are young adults between 15–29, 21.95% are adults aged 30–44, 24.53% are in the 45–59 range and 10.28% are seniors aged 60 and above.
Commuting options are also varying where 78% of residents relying on driving, while others prefer public transit around 0.13%, walking around 0.06%, biking around 0.27%, allowing residents to choose travel modes that best fit their daily routines.
Most homes in the area are with 85.09% of units owner occupied and 14.91% are rented.
The neighborhood offers different household types. About 49.42% are single family homes and 11.95% are multi family units. Around 14.32% are single-person households, while 85.68% are multi person households. This mix works well for families, roommates, and individuals.
Education levels in the neighborhood vary widely where 39.72% of residents have bachelor’s degrees. Around 9.04% have high school or college education. Another 5.19% hold diplomas while 30.96% have completed postgraduate studies. The remaining are 15.09% with other types of qualifications.
